WebDo not go to a Service Canada Centre to have your fingerprints taken for a citizenship application. If you have them taken at a Service Canada Centre. We can’t use the fingerprints for your citizenship application and they will be deleted. You must have your fingerprints retaken at 1 of the above collection points

WebApproximately 7 to 11 Months After Filing. Approximately 6 to 9 months after filing Form N-400, USCIS will mail the naturalization interview appointment notice. Make every attempt to attend the scheduled interview time. Rescheduling an interview will add several weeks to the naturalization process. We decided to put together this guide as a quick reference to make your [state name] fingerprinting … WebJul 28, 2024 · Alert Box: If you need to reschedule an appointment for biometric services, you must call the USCIS Contact Center (800-375-5283). Do not mail your request. The Biometrics Processing Unit in Alexandria, VA, has closed and no longer receives mail. You must call before the date and time of your original appointment and establish good …
